In Ulricehamn, which got its name from Queen Ulrika Eleonora, Skotteksgården is located on the lake Åsunden. On the lake ice there was a big battle between Swedes and Danes on a winter day in the 16th century, but today it is about family camping and sunny days on the beach. Skotteksgården is a perfect accommodation for those who come by bicycle and enjoy a wide range of activities in scenic surroundings while being close to the city.
Skotteksgården's family camping with cottages and apartments. Here you can swim on your own beach, go out on the camping dock and admire the view, go canoeing, fishing or maybe play beach volleyball when the spirit falls. There is a cycle tour that runs around Åsunden and includes views found in Birgit Th Sparre's novels about the farms around the lake. You can also learn a little more about the battle on the ice of Åsunden. There is also a golf course nearby.
Number of beds: The cottages offer a comfortable and charming accommodation. All have wood-burning stoves that can spread warmth and mood in the evening. The cabins are well equipped and you can stay 2-12 people in one cabin. There are a number of different variants of accommodation, including a lake bungalow for larger groups and fresh apartments. In the restaurant at Skottegsgården you eat well in a cozy environment. If you want to make a detour to eat something else, it is not far to central Ulricehamn. Pets are welcome (pre-booked).
